Beyond the Run: Versatility is Key

What truly sets the Clifton 10 apart is its versatility. While it excels as a running shoe, it's equally adept at handling everyday wear. I've found myself reaching for the Clifton 10 not just for workouts, but also for travel and extended periods of walking. The cushioning is a godsend during airport layovers, and the lightweight design makes it easy to pack. Exploring new cities on foot is significantly more enjoyable when your feet aren't aching at the end of the day.

This versatility is a significant selling point for runners who want a single shoe to cover all their bases. No longer do you need a dedicated running shoe, a walking shoe, and a travel shoe - the Clifton 10 can handle it all. This is particularly appealing for those who prefer a minimalist approach to their gear.

A Closer Look: What Works, and What Could Be Improved

The Highlights:

  • Exceptional Cushioning: This is where the Clifton 10 truly shines. The Hoka cushioning provides unparalleled comfort and impact absorption, reducing stress on joints and allowing you to run or walk for longer distances.
  • Enhanced Responsiveness: The new foam compound isn't just comfortable; it's also lively. This responsiveness translates to a more efficient and energetic ride.
  • Impressive Weight Reduction: The Clifton 10 is noticeably lighter than its predecessors, making it feel more nimble and agile.
  • Versatile Performance: From pavement pounding to leisurely strolls, this shoe can handle it all.

Areas for Potential Improvement:

  • Design Evolution: While the updated design is certainly more streamlined than previous models, it doesn't represent a radical departure. Some runners might prefer a more visually striking aesthetic. While aesthetics are subjective, a bolder design could help the Clifton 10 stand out in a crowded market.

The Numbers:

  • Price: $145 - a competitive price point for a high-performance running shoe.
  • Weight: 8.3 ounces (men's size 9) - impressively light for a shoe with this level of cushioning.
  • Heel-to-toe drop: 5mm - a moderate drop that caters to a wide range of running styles.

Who is the Clifton 10 For?

The Hoka Clifton 10 is a fantastic choice for a broad spectrum of runners. It's ideal for those who prioritize comfort and cushioning, but it also offers enough responsiveness to satisfy those who want a more energetic ride. Its versatility makes it a great option for runners who want a single shoe for all their training and everyday activities. If you're new to Hoka, the Clifton 10 is an excellent starting point. It's a well-rounded shoe that delivers on its promises, and it's likely to become a staple in your running rotation.
